Bill overview
The PATHS to Tutor Act of 2025 aims to expand access to high-quality tutoring in schools that struggle to staff them. It establishes a grant program for local consortia – partnerships between educational agencies, educator preparation programs, and community organizations – to provide tutoring services. The program focuses on ensuring tutoring is effective, aligned with curriculum, and supports student learning, particularly in hard-to-staff and high-need schools, and prioritizes using tutors who are enrolled in educator preparation programs or attend minority-serving institutions.
